Why tumble mechanics usually win the math battle
Tumble or cascade slots remove winning symbols and refill the grid, creating extra resolution steps from one paid spin. That matters because a single stake can produce multiple opportunities to extend a win sequence without charging again. The mechanic does not automatically raise RTP, but it often raises the number of evaluated outcomes per bet, which can improve bonus-trigger density and session longevity.
Simple EV test: if a 1.00 unit spin on a tumble slot averages 1.18 resolved boards per paid spin and each board carries a 96.2% RTP, the effective exposure is still 1.00 unit, but the player gets more ways to realize the return inside one round. That is useful when chasing features that pay on chain reactions, sticky multipliers, or repeated wild drops.

What split symbols actually change on the reel set
Split symbols divide one symbol into two or more matching symbols during play, usually on a reel or across a stacked position. The visual effect is dramatic, but the math is narrower than most beginners expect. Split symbols improve line coverage and can increase the chance that a near-win becomes a win, yet they often do little unless the paytable rewards duplicated symbol density strongly.
Take a 5-reel game with 20 fixed paylines and a 96.0% RTP. If split symbols appear on 8% of spins and convert 0.12 dead spins per 100 spins into wins, the gain is real but modest. That kind of mechanic can stabilize hit rate, but it rarely beats a well-built tumble engine that keeps re-spinning the same stake through multiple board states.

Where the surprise appears: split symbols can beat tumbling in narrow paytables
The surprise finding is that split symbols can outperform tumbling in low-line, high-symbol-value games where one extra matching tile flips a missed premium into a full line hit. That happens more often in games built around premium icons with steep pay jumps, especially when the paytable rewards 3-of-a-kind heavily and the top symbols are scarce.
In practical terms, a split-symbol mechanic may add more value in a game with:
- few paylines or cluster restrictions;
- highly weighted premium symbols;
- modest tumble depth;
- large line-step differences between 2, 3, and 4 matches.
For example, a 96.1% RTP game where a split A symbol turns a 2-of-5 premium landing into a 3-of-5 win can create better short-run value than a shallow cascade that only clears low-paying blocks. That is rare, but real.
Real slot names that show the difference clearly
Several modern titles make the contrast easy to see. Gates of Olympus from Pragmatic Play uses tumble mechanics with multiplier drops, and its 96.50% RTP version is a classic example of chain-value design. Sweet Bonanza also uses tumbling, with 96.51% RTP, and its strength comes from repeated board clears rather than symbol multiplication.
On the split-symbol side, games that duplicate premium icons or expand matching coverage tend to behave more like volatility tools than return boosters. The best examples are often provider-specific and less standardized than the cascade giants, which is part of the problem: the feature can look powerful while hiding a flat or even weaker EV profile.
